A good driveway is mostly about what you don’t see. Base prep is roughly 80% of why a driveway lasts — cut depth, the right rock graded to the right thickness, properly compacted in lifts, with positive drainage away from the house. Skip any of that and the asphalt on top will crack and settle no matter how good the lay was.
We do new pours, full replacements, and resurfacing over existing driveways that still have a solid base. If your existing driveway is just faded and lightly cracked, we’ll usually recommend sealing instead of replacement. If the base has failed, we’ll tell you that straight too.
Honest answer: it depends on size, base condition, access for our equipment, and how much demo there is. The biggest cost-driver is the base — if the existing prep is solid we save a step; if the soil is bad, we go deeper.
